Cristiano Ronaldo will stay in Al-Nassr
After several weeks of uncertainty about his future, it seems that Ronaldo is ready to stay in Al-Nassr in Saudi Arabia. This is what Fabrizio Romano asserts, who indicates that an agreement has been concluded for Ronaldo to extend his contract with Al-Nassr, even if the duration of the latter, until 2026 or 2027, has not yet been determined.
Saudi Arabia approach Lionel Messi
Meanwhile, Messi will focus on the match of the knockout stages of the Club World Cup between Inter Miami and Paris Saint-Germain this weekend, but according to Al-Midan Sports (via Sport), Saudi Arabia is about to start discussions with his father and agent, Jorge Messi. According to their information, the president of Al-Hilal, Fahad Bin Nafel, is currently in the United States and has planned a meeting with Messi Senior. The objective is to discuss the signing of the Pulga. His current contract expires at the end of the calendar year.
When Messi's contract at PSG expired, Saudi Arabia was one of the destinations that made it an offer. The Gulf country has sought to associate Messi on several occasions, and Messi is a long -standing ambassador of the Saudi tourism office.
